Saturday night’s Topic: "Marriage Tips for Families living with PTSD, TBI, MST & Other Invisible Disabilities!”

How does PTSD, TBI, MST and other Invisible Disabilities have such a negative effect? It may be because those suffering have a hard time feeling emotions. They may feel detached from others. This can cause problems in the personal relationships and may even lead to behavior problems in their children. The numbing and avoidance that occurs is linked with lower satisfaction in parenting.

While the family member who first had PTSD, TBI, MST or other Invisible Disabilities needs help, it is also crucial to heal the entire family. When the spouse of a sufferer is revitalized and strong, he or she can be a better support for the family.

One of the biggest requests we get for information for a Family of a Vet is how to keep a marriage with PTSD and / or TBI in its midst going. Unfortunately, those of us living in marriages faced with post-traumatic stress disorder and traumatic brain injury are at a significantly higher risk of divorce. BUT all is not lost.
